Research topic

This project aims to develop artificial intelligence (AI)-based monitoring and estimation models for battery maintenance in Australian heavy industries. Xcel Tech provides next-generation technological solutions to electric trucks for the mining industry, the research team will develop novel and application-based models for specific batteries used in Australian heavy industries, such as mining and agriculture, for the purpose of battery health monitoring, optimal charging and fault diagnosis.

Successful candidate will be supervised by Dr. Samson Yu at School of Engineering and Associate Professor Wei Luo at School of Information Technology. This multidisciplinary team will provide expertise necessary for the candidate to succeed in theoretical and applied research in this project. Industry partner Xcel Tech will provide batteries used in heavy industries for testing and possible implementation of the developed software models, improving battery efficiency and prolonging battery life and contributing to the decarbonization of Australian industry.

This PhD project is in collaboration with Xcel Tech. The project supports the research towards clean energy and battery storage technology.
